In this paper, we address the finite-time tracking consensus control problem for nonlinear multi-agent systems under no-cycle communication graph. Unlike most existing works of finite-time consensus, we focus on nonlinear multi-agent systems with lower triangular subsystems. Based on the local cooperative information among neighboring agents, we propose a tracking consensus protocol ensuring that all agents achieve consensus in a finite time. Finally, we give an example to illustrate the effectiveness of the proposed protocols.
